Casper Suite Resource Kit
What is the Casper Suite Resource Kit?
The Casper Suite Resource Kit is a collection of useful tools, including scripts, applications, and custom reports, that extend the functionality currently provided in the Casper Suite.
What's in the Casper Suite Resource Kit?
- Directory Services li>
- Configure directory-based group administration, allowing groups that can administer PCs to have the same level of access on the Mac
- Add Computers to Open Directory Computer Groups/Lists
- Unbind from Directory Services
- Hardware Management
- Disable a wide variety of hardware devices including USB, Firewire, Bluetooth, and iSight camera
- Turn off the Airport when it's not needed, ensuring fast, secure Ethernet connections
- Imaging
Extend the automation provided by the Casper Suite by using the following scripts and applications:
- Casper Multicast provides greater speeds when simultaneously imaging multiple machines
- Casper NetInstall Creator creates a NetInstall image, allowing you to take advantage of the higher level of automation provided by Casper and the NetBoot service
- Inventory and Reporting
- JSS Report Downloader allows you to schedule report downloads so that you can automatically receive reports on a timely basis
- Additional Custom Reports include new ways to view a machine's airport MAC Address, as well as a new way to view available software updates
- Remote Management
- Add "System Change" Policy trigger that prompts a machine to contact the JAMF Software Server (JSS) for Policies on events such as changing networks, waking from sleep, etc. "Display Message" script allows administrators to have more interaction with end users during Policy execution
- Enhanced user interaction through scripts to inform the end user if a reboot is needed, or just to let them know that software titles are being installed or updated on their machine
- Security and Antivirus
- Disable guest account login
- Script the functionality of many popular antivirus products
- System Preferences
Provide a higher level of automation during the imaging process by scripting changes to System Preferences:
- Configure network settings such as proxy servers, DNS servers, and search domains
- Enable or disable personal file sharing, allowing users to start or stop sharing their files with others on the network
- User Management
- Use the Entourage setup script along with Casper's Policy framework to ensure that email accounts are configured automatically and reliably the first time users login
- Map user or department network shares as users login to their machine
